As I will continue to proclaim, use the CDDA Item Browser to get up to date information on items, it has a category for either the current stable and the latest experimental versions.

As for the info you’re looking for, you need to learn the recipe from one of two places:
Either the Anarchists version of the AAA Guide 2040 or the Handloaders Helper.
